Certification Name: Certified Outdoor & Experiential Learning Facilitator
Global Occupational Skill Standard – GOSS ID: GOSS/ET/COELF/V1
Eligibility: Graduation or Equivalent or minimum 2 years of relevant experience (experience-based learners can directly enroll and certify).
Objective: The Certified Outdoor & Experiential Learning Facilitator course is designed to prepare educators, trainers, and facilitators to design and deliver impactful outdoor and experiential learning experiences. The program covers the principles and benefits of experiential education, outdoor learning theories, risk management, group dynamics, activity planning, and facilitation techniques that engage learners actively.

Assessment Modules:
Module 1: Foundations of Outdoor and Experiential Learning: Definition and principles of outdoor learning, History and evolution of experiential education, Benefits of learning in natural environments, Theories supporting experiential learning, Role of the facilitator, Ethical and environmental considerations.
Module 2: Planning and Designing Experiential Learning Activities: Assessing learner needs and goals, Designing learner-centered activities, Incorporating risk management and safety, Aligning activities with learning outcomes, Using natural resources creatively, Adapting activities for diverse groups.
Module 3: Facilitation Skills for Outdoor Learning: Effective communication and group management, Encouraging reflection and critical thinking, Managing group dynamics and conflicts, Using questioning techniques to deepen learning, Motivating and engaging participants, Observing and providing constructive feedback.
Module 4: Health, Safety, and Risk Management: Identifying potential hazards in outdoor settings, Conducting risk assessments, Emergency preparedness and response, First aid basics for facilitators, Legal and ethical responsibilities, Promoting safe and inclusive environments.
Module 5: Assessment and Evaluation in Experiential Learning: Tools for assessing learning in outdoor contexts, Reflective journals and portfolios, Peer and self-assessment strategies, Measuring personal and group development, Using feedback for program improvement, Reporting and documenting outcomes.
Module 6: Professional Development and Advocacy: Building partnerships with schools and communities, Continuing education and skill-building, Advocating for outdoor learning programs, Staying updated with research and trends, Developing resources and materials, Promoting sustainability and environmental stewardship.
